Choosing the right skincare products is something everyone should pay close attention to. Not all skincare products are suitable for every skin type, and using the wrong products can lead to irritation, breakouts, or other unwanted skin problems.
One important reason to be careful when selecting skincare products is that you may be allergic to certain ingredients. Allergic reactions can cause redness, itching, swelling, or discomfort. Before trying a new product, it is always a good idea to check the ingredient list and perform a patch test to see how your skin reacts.
Another reason to choose skincare carefully is that some products may simply not work for your skin type. For example, a product designed for oily skin may not be effective for someone with dry or sensitive skin. Understanding your skin type and its specific needs can help you select products that provide the best results.
Taking the time to research and choose the right skincare products can improve the health and appearance of your skin. By paying attention to ingredients, understanding your skin type, and monitoring how your skin responds to products, you can build a skincare routine that keeps your skin healthy, comfortable, and glowing.
